UNIQLO Innovation Project Season 2

Last September I wrote about the UNIQLO Innovation Project, its back for its second season and launching on Monday, January 16th at all three UNIQLO Manhattan locations. New to this season is the water repellent and wind blocking Light Pocketable Parka which folds into its own built-in pocket. The block tech jacket is also improved this season by providing durable wind and water resistance along with a special breathable function.   These are just two of the items in the UNIQLO Innovation Project, the men’s and women’s Pocketable Parka retails for $49.90.

Versace for H&M Cruise 2012 Lookbook ft Abbey Lee Kershaw
Photo courtesy of H&M

I’m seriously not trying to tease anyone (including myself) not being able to shop this Versace for H&M Cruise 2012 collection but I couldn’t resist posting the lookbook images featuring Abbey Lee Kershaw and River Viiperi. Lucky for those that are in the markets that can shop on hm.com, you guys will be the only ones being able to shop the online exclusive on January 19th. Click here to see the full collection.

The women’s collection is light and feminine, with a berries and butterflies print on dresses, tops, negligées, dressing gowns and a silk cashmere cardigan. There are also white jeans, bikinis, and accessories such as charm bracelets, print bags, ballet flats and high heels. For men, the focus is on fashion classics like a leather detail wool blazer, jeans and denim shirts, alongside pleat-front shorts in cotton or denim.

David Beckham for H&M Ad Campaign
Photo courtesy of H&M

I was literally just telling my friend about the David Beckham for H&M collaboration yesterday and today images of the ad campaign has released. Drooling! The ultimate eye candy, how hot is Beckham?! Ah! The collaboration is an ongoing collection, so you’ll be able to wear “Beckham” for awhile ha.

According to the press release, the “first collection introduces nine underwear styles for men which will go on to form the products of the long-term unique partnership between David Beckham and H&M. Designed by David’s in-house team and sold exclusively at H&M, the focus is on fit, function, comfort and design, avoiding overt branding to present a range of new classics, comprising of briefs, boxers, vests, T-shirts, pyjamas and long johns. The result of eighteen months of research and development, the collection aims to set a new standard in men’s bodywear for the 21st century. Available from February 2, 2012 in 1,800 H&M stores worldwide as well as on-line (where available).”
